Output 10bd8defb7e963eb6f69fcfe061fdb0051ef7758244ec6b1e25e9180a96a42dc:4

value
84586
script pubkey
OP_0 OP_PUSHBYTES_32 375ec527beb8fabfd21e02087cafb86f5a0810782fa3107bf9d881138570b27b
address
bc1qxa0v2fa7hratl5s7qgy8etacdadqsyrc9733q7lemzq38ptskfas0asrzm
transaction
10bd8defb7e963eb6f69fcfe061fdb0051ef7758244ec6b1e25e9180a96a42dc
confirmations
166118
spent
true